    Job Description:

    Fluor is seeking candidates for opportunities within our Program Delivery Support (PDS) team, working alongside the California High-Speed Rail Authority, to provide program delivery and program management services for one of the largest planned infrastructure projects in the U.S.

     

    The system will connect the 500-mile stretch between the Los Angeles region with the San Francisco Bay Area, with up to 24 stations. The first phase of the program is currently under construction in California’s Central Valley.

     

    The Communication Specialist - External Affairs will provide communication and external affairs support focused management of event requests and database systems to support the California High-Speed Rail Authority.

     

    • Manage and update event tracker database using Airtable and Excel

    • Provide support for Authority publications, including tracking public comments and technical report figures

    • Collaborate with relevant teams to gather necessary information for tracking and reporting purposes.

    • Respond promptly to event or data tracking inquiries and provide necessary support to internal stakeholders.

    • Translate complex data into public-friendly language

    • Develop tracking and reporting tools as needed

    • Track and manage multiple requests and events, and confidently address any challenges that may arise.

    • Other duties as assigned
